Chemical Property Profile of 1-(4-chloro-2,5-dimethoxyphenyl)-3-[2-(1H-indol-3-yl)ethyl]thiourea
Property Insights of 1-(4-chloro-2,5-dimethoxyphenyl)-3-[2-(1H-indol-3-yl)ethyl]thiourea
The XLogP value of 4.3676 indicates that 1-(4-chloro-2,5-dimethoxyphenyl)-3-[2-(1H-indol-3-yl)ethyl]thiourea is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 58.31 Ų, 1-(4-chloro-2,5-dimethoxyphenyl)-3-[2-(1H-indol-3-yl)ethyl]thiourea ex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 1-(4-chloro-2,5-dimethoxyphenyl)-3-[2-(1H-indol-3-yl)ethyl]thiourea has 3 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
